XJF368459 Joseph Assemani (engraving) by Italian School, (18th century); Private Collection; (add.info.: Joseph Assemani (1687-1768) sometimes called Joseph Simeon; born in the Mountains of Lebanon, Syria; became Archbishop of Tyre and Librarian at the Vatican Library; Syriac scholar; Joseph Assemanus Canonicus et custos bibliotecae vaticanae ; ); Italian, out of copyright

EDITORS COMMENTS
This engraving showcases Joseph Assemani, a prominent figure in the 18th century. Born in the majestic Mountains of Lebanon, Syria, Assemani's influence extended far beyond his homeland. The Italian School masterfully captured his essence in this half-length portrait. Assemani's scholarly pursuits and dedication to his faith propelled him to great heights within the Roman Catholic Church. Serving as Archbishop of Tyre and Librarian at the Vatican Library, he left an indelible mark on both religious and academic circles. In this print, we see Assemani engrossed in reading, a testament to his insatiable thirst for knowledge. His robes exude elegance and authority while symbolizing his position within the clergy. Notably recognized as a Syriac scholar, Assemani played a crucial role in preserving ancient texts and manuscripts during his tenure at the Vatican Library. His contributions to academia have stood the test of time. This remarkable engraving transports us back to an era when intellectual pursuits were highly revered. It serves as a reminder of Joseph Assemani's enduring legacy as well as an homage to those who dedicate their lives to expanding our understanding of history and culture.
